Documents relating to the investigation of charges of attempted murder, fraud and defeating the ends of justice against Ekurhuleni Metro Police Chief Robert McBride were among those stolen during a robbery at the Johannesburg High Court, says a report in The Mercury.
The NPA yesterday confirmed that the dockets relating to McBride were among those stolen from senior NPA Advocate Deon van Wyks office during a daring raid in the court house on Sunday night. The documents refer to several case dockets .This is not part of the Pretoria drunken driving trial. These are separate incidents we are investigating, said Director of Public Prosecutions for the Witwatersrand, Charin de Beer. Full report in The Mercury (subscription needed)
